Also, I'm getting some nonsensical airliners, like a Germanwings A319 in Sydney... Well, i am not home atm. I will do some benchmarks later before i will get on to this real time online more. But in theory, there is no fall back system with real time online, but you can make you own with "icao_generic = 1" atribute. Let me explain, choose model that has biggest amount of liveries -) go to that model folder and open aircraft.cfg -) change "icao_generic = 0" to "icao_generic = 1". In future, if livery or model isnt found by real time online, it will fall back that choosed model. But if there isnt livery for it, it will pick random one from that model. This way we should not see Asobos generic models, but if you do... there is "icao_generic = 1" is those models also. I have allways disabled those and used my 3rd party model as a fall back generic. B738 or a320 should work fine as "icao_generic = 1".
